Output 625be622610247a1f477625a8a60ef952dd0b27f738c07111225131d89c8d863:3

value
583717335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 affe1b38845bc15061fa9cc00fd854e96aa3bc3d OP_EQUAL
address
3HjaajNykKg79Biu1oe9zeDGj6scSGb4Jy
transaction
625be622610247a1f477625a8a60ef952dd0b27f738c07111225131d89c8d863
spent
true